Hello everyone,

We have a mixture of HP network printers.  We are conducting a printer scan using Tenable Nessus, and every time we do a scan, some printers restart and most of the printers prints out garbage pages.

We contacted Tenable support and following their recommendations to setup the Nessus scan, but we are still having the issue.  Did anyone had that issue, and is there anything that we can do on the HP printer configuration side?

Thank you.

1 REPLY 1
HP Recommended

always exclude port 9100 from scan, thats the printing port, hence the garbage print outs.

they are "fragile network devices", which is Qualys's terminology..but nessus should have similar category for networked devices.
